Groton School, like many esteemed boarding schools, does indeed have a competitive admissions process. The acceptance rate typically varies each year based on the pool of applicants, but it typically hovers around 9-15%. This means that roughly one out of every eight or so applicants is offered a spot, showcasing the competitiveness of the process.
While a school's acceptance rate can provide some insight into its selectivity, it's also important to consider other factors when applying. Admissions officials look for students who are a good fit overall - they're not just evaluating your academic abilities but also your values, character, and overall contribution.
When applying to a school like Groton, it's essential to fully showcase your academic strengths, but don't forget about your extracurricular interests and passions. Demonstrating your engagement in meaningful activities outside of the classroom can be a significant component of your application. This could include anything from sports to music to volunteering in your community.
Also, it's crucial to remember that an important part of the application process are your essays and interviews. These can be your chance to elaborate on your passions and experiences and demonstrate how you could add value to the Groton community. You should spend time preparing thoughtful and authentic responses.
